ESSENTIAL DUTIES & RESPONSIBILITIES:
Transports pallet loads of product from dock to correct warehouse slot using powered industrial equipment and insures all pallets are secure in designated slots to avoid damage or injury when product is selected.
Replenishes pick slots with product from reserve slots to maintain inventory levels for night shift selection.
Performs operations and safety check, including battery, brakes, lift controls, and fire extinguisher.
Records all product, equipment and warehouse damage.
Maintains the cleanliness of aisles by removing any debris from floor and racks.
Follows safety policies and practices at all times.
